Generally any temporaries created by a target while it is translating an instruction should be freed by the end of that instruction; otherwise carefully crafted guest code could cause TCG to run out of temporaries and assert. By calling tcg_check_temp_count() after each instruction we can check that we are not leaking temporaries in this way.
